The Rise of Portuguese Talent in England

While the Premier League has long been a magnet for global stars, the wave of Portuguese legends truly began in the early 2000s. The success of players like Ricardo Carvalho under José Mourinho at Chelsea opened the floodgates. Soon after, the flair of Nani, the precision of Bruno Fernandes, and the longevity of others showed that Portuguese players weren’t just passing imports—they were pillars. Over the years, over 70 Portuguese players have featured in England’s top flight, leaving indelible marks in club football and national team memory.

Portuguese players are especially revered for their technical ability, versatility, and tactical intelligence—traits that helped many adapt and excel in a physically demanding league., the EPL’s Portuguese legends have spanned every role on the pitch.

The Absolute Icons: Top Portuguese Legends in EPL

Here, ZaneyStrike presents a lineup of the quintessential Portuguese stars, ranked by impact, silverware, and legacy.

1. Cristiano Ronaldo

Undoubtedly the crown jewel of Portuguese exports, Ronaldo’s arrival at Manchester United in 2003 transformed both his career and the league. With three Premier League titles, one Golden Boot, multiple Players’ Player awards, and a Ballon d’Or won during his English tenure, he defined a generation. His 103 Premier League goals make him the Portuguese top scorer in EPL history.

2. Ricardo Carvalho

When Mourinho took over at Chelsea in 2004, he brought Carvalho with him—and with him came a defensive revolution. Carvalho’s astute reading of the game, positional solidity, and occasional goals made him central to Chelsea’s title-winning sides. He helped lay the blueprint for intelligent centre halves in England.

3. Nani

Following Ronaldo’s path, Nani arrived at Manchester United in 2007. With pace, flair, and audacious trickery, he became a fan favorite. Over his tenure, he helped United win four Premier League titles, added European honors, and contributed with both goals and assists.

4. Bruno Fernandes

A modern-day legend, Bruno Fernandes joined Manchester United in 2020 and quickly became the heartbeat of their midfield. With creative passing, clutch goals, and an ability to carry his team forward, he has been named in the PFA Team of the Year, earned multiple Player of the Month titles, and ranked among the highest Portuguese goal contributors in EPL history.

5. Bernardo Silva

Bernardo arrived at Manchester City in 2017 and swiftly became integral to their tactical systems. His work rate, dribbling, spatial awareness, and ability to drift between midfield and attack have helped City dominate domestically. He’s collected multiple Premier League titles and major cups while evolving into one of the most complete Portuguese exports to England.

Honorable Mentions: More Portuguese Stars in EPL

Portuguese talent in England isn’t limited to the top five. Other legends and important contributors deserve their spotlight:

  • Luis Boa Morte: A pioneer, scoring 29 goals across his EPL career and being among the earlier Portuguese players to succeed in England.
  • João Cancelo: A full-back with attacking verve, Cancelo earned praise for his ability to invert into the midfield and influence games.
  • Diogo Jota: Versatile forward who combined pressing, finishing, and movement. Before his tragic passing, he was building a legacy at Liverpool and had already racked up over 50 EPL goals.
  • Rúben Dias: A defensive leader at Manchester City, his presence solidified City’s backline in their title-winning seasons.
  • Matheus Nunes: Though early in his EPL journey, his experience at Manchester City shows promise in adapting Portuguese midfield ingenuity to English intensity.

Statistical Highlights & Records

Numbers don’t lie—and they reflect just how influential Portuguese legends in EPL have been:

  • Top Goalscorer: Ronaldo leads with 103 goals, followed by Bruno Fernandes and Diogo Jota.
  • Assist and playmaking: Bruno Fernandes holds strong recognition for creative output, combining goals and assists across seasons.
  • Trophies won: Ronaldo, Carvalho, Bernardo Silva, Nani—all have multiple Premier League or domestic titles to their names.
  • Longevity: Many Portuguese legends have played over 200 appearances in the EPL, showing adaptability and consistency.

Portuguese players also bring a unique balance of flair and function: they dribble with purpose, pass with vision, and defend with discipline.

Challenges and Criticisms

No career is without friction. Some Portuguese legends struggled with injuries (e.g. Deco in his brief EPL spell). Others faced adaptation lulls or style mismatches, especially early in the transition from Portugal’s leagues to England’s intensity. Yet the ones who succeeded adapted their games—either by adding physical resilience or tactical discipline.
